What to check before for affordable most searched buildings in Manhattan
- Expect market-relative affordable pricing—where the building's median asking rent is below the Manhattan median.
- Confirm all aspects of the monthly cost, including broker fees, security deposits, and utilities, beyond the base rent.
- Be aware that despite the affordability, individual building conditions and terms may vary significantly.
- Review tenant feedback and reports on Openigloo to get a sense of each building's reputation and potential issues before applying.
- Consider visiting buildings in person to gauge the neighborhood and confirm that it meets your expectations.
